Web21 apr. 2024 · It supports the Named options. IOptionsMonitor This also can be used similar to the code example shown in above section. This interface is registered as … WebUnit Test IOption by Mock IOption. The IOptions interface pattern provides access to configuration details in related classes as well as. the option to load config data …
IOptions、IOptionsMonitor以及IOptionsSnapshot - wenhx - 博客园
WebIn C#, you can partially update the compilation with a new syntax tree by creating a new Compilation object based on the original one, but with the updated syntax tree.. Here's an example of how to do this: csharpusing Microsoft.CodeAnalysis; using Microsoft.CodeAnalysis.CSharp; using Microsoft.CodeAnalysis.CSharp.Syntax; // … Web23 mrt. 2024 · IOptionsMonitor<>也是单例,但是它通过IOptionsChangeTokenSource<> 能够和配置文件一起更新,也能通过代码的方式更改值。. IOptionsSnapshot<>是范围,所以在配置文件更新的下一次访问,它的值会更新,但是它不能跨范围通过代码的方式更改值,只能在当前范围(请求)内 ... great homer medical centre liverpool
Dependency injection fails to resolve IOptionsSnapshot when ...
WebWe stepped away from trying to host a mock IdentityServer and used dummy/mock authorizers as suggested by others here. Here's how we did that in case it's useful: Created a function which takes a type, creates a test Authentication Middleware and adds it to the DI engine using Configure Test Services (so that it's called after the call to Startup.) Web23 nov. 2024 · We get the IOptionsMonitor, and now we need to compare the values configured previously. We use the CurrentValue property to get the current TOptions … WebMicrosoft makes no warranties, express or implied, with respect to the information provided here. Used to access the value of TOptions for the lifetime of a request. C#. public … floating cabin rentals tennessee